Sleepy Duck

It's an open source project created for performing vulnerability assessments automatically.

Why Sleepy Duck?

My motivation to create this project was to be able to perform vulnerability assessment automatically and saving resources such as time.

My goal is to make sure that the Sleepy Duck is efficient enough that you don't really need to be either aware of what's going on nor not sleepy.

Getting Started

In order to start using the Sleepy Duck, you will need to do the following:

  • git clone https://github.com/AlekKras/Sleepy-Duck.git
  • cd Sleepy-Duck
  • sudo bash intro.sh && sudo bash start.sh
  • Sit tight 😎 and enjoy (maybe take a nap?) 😴

Prerequisites

There are couple things you might need:

  • have Ubuntu 18 of any kind

  • create a VagrantBox

In order to have a VagrantBox, you can use Windows and download all necessary things from there. You can do the same with MacOS. If you happen to have a Linux distro with apt package, that do the following

apt-get install virtualbox -y
apt-get install vagrant -y
vagrant -v
touch Vagrantfile

After that, you will notice Vagrantfile in your folder, open it and type:

Vagrant.configure("2") do |config|
  config.vm.box = "ubuntu/trusty64"
end

Then type vagrant up && vagrant ssh and you are good to go.

Installing

YOU CAN ALWAYS PULL THE IMAGE FROM THE DOCKER HUB: docker pull alekkras/sleepy_duck

Installation has been made easy for you. Again, you have 2 options:

  • Run sudo bash intro.sh

This will perform an automatic download of all necessary tools

  • Go to /Ansible and type ansible-playbook intro.yml

In order to install Ansible, you can perform:

sudo easy_install pip
sudo pip install ansible

If that would not work for you, you can do the following:

sudo apt-get install software-properties-common 
sudo apt-add-repository ppa:ansible/ansible
sudo apt-get update
sudo apt-get install ansible
sudo apt-get autoremove

ALTERNATIVE OPTION

I have added Dockefile of Ubuntu image so you can build a Dockerfile and run the Sleepy-Duck in the isolated environment. For such thing, a new scripts will be written that does an automatic scanning and installation of everything once you are in the Docker image [Will be released in the version 1.5]

So far, once you git cloned the repo, go to the repo, and find a Dockerfile

Run the following:

docker build -t "sleepy_duck:dockerfile" .

Once you have built it, run the image as bash:

docker run -it sleepy_duck:dockerfile bash

Once you are inside the image, cd to Sleepy-Duck and perform the script

Tools used

  • Nikto - web server scanner
  • Nmap - security scanner
  • GoldenEye - Denial of Service (DoS) tool
  • Slowloris - Denial of Service (DoS) tool
  • Hping3 - Firewall testing, port scanning, network testing tool
  • HULK - Denial of Service (DoS) tool written in Go and Python
